America’s Sports Car
The Corvette carved out a unique space within the American car culture. In 1953, the American market needed an American flavored two-seater sports car to compete with the Europan options. The similar, early Ford Thunderbird evolved in an entirely different direction as years went on. The Corvette remained the original American sports car. Over the years, competitive efforts by the likes of the Dodge Viper and others certainly grabbed our attention. Meanwhile, the Corvette continued to improve, evolve and remain the showcase of GM’s best effort. If you have a performance feature in your GM car, it’s likely those features were developed first in a Corvette.
GM’s Pony Car
Born in the original muscle car era, the Camaro was not just an answer to the insanely popular Ford Mustang. The Camaro debuted as a bold “gloves-off” response. The Camaro’s first-gen styling was daringly modern. Likewise, during the ’70s, when all domestic carmakers struggled, the Camaro held true to that same styling goal.
